Gotham 13.2 final - library messed up
#1
hi guys,

I've spent a whole week setting up xbmc and everything was working fine. But I then went ahead and upgraded from gotham 13.2 rc2 to the Final release. Everything seemed to work fine, but today I've switched on the pc and loaded up xbmc, but the movies/videos/tvshows library is empty!

I've done a full library clean and chose update library, but this has no effect on it. FYI, the files can be seen in Video-File mode, but not in movies.

code difference between 13.2rc1 and 13.2 final is exactly zero. I suspect that you have clean library as startup enabled and the server was offline during that?

@ Martijn - The clean library wasn't enabled at startup, however I think your close enough as I forgot to mention that last night I removed the "users" rights in windows and replaced it with "guest" rights. I think this caused xbmc to think that the files don't exist anymore and when I forced a refresh of library it simply wiped out all the movie data and now it thinks the folder is empty, even though I've given it the user rights back.

As far as we can tell, there is no bug related to updating XBMC. Since there's no logs or anything posted, and we haven't seen this in most other setups and tests, it's possible whatever issue is there is something that might be independent of updating. For example, a corrupt database.
